Bitcoin ETFs Extend Inflow Streak to Seven Days, Nearing 2025 Record
US spot Bitcoin ETFs recorded $314.37 million in net inflows on Tuesday, marking seven consecutive trading days of gains. This streak has pushed August inflows to $3.03 billion, putting the month just $390 million short of matching October 2025's total, with only a few trading days remaining.

Year-to-Date Outflows Cut in Half
The recent rebound has significantly reduced Bitcoin ETFs’ year-to date net outflows, now down to $2.26 billion after being cut by more than half. Total net assets have climbed to $99.05 billion, while cumulative inflows since launch have reached $54.36 billion. Bitcoin itself traded around $78,880, slipping 2% over the past day after briefly surpassing $80,000 on Tuesday.
Market Sentiment Cools Slightly, Ether ETFs Also Gain
The Crypto Fear and Greed Index dropped to 68 from 8, though it remains firmly in “Greed” territory. Meanwhile, US spot Ether ETFs also extended their inflow streak to seven days, adding $179.8 million on Tuesday and bringing total inflows over the period to roughly $1 billion, reflecting sustained investor interest across major crypto ETFs.
